PART I - THE CANON ELURA 50.
Before we consider the camera in any detail, a few notes about the cameras that IDRC currently
has. We have two cameras at our disposal; the Canon Elura 50 and the Sony TRV900. The Sony
is best suited for those who want complete control over their shot and the best image possible.
It’s a “prosumer” camera; that is, it has features found on broadcast type cameras and provides 3
chips (i.e. it’s 3CCD) for the most accurate colour reproduction. This is opposed to the Canon,
which only has one chip. That said, the Canon is more than adequate for the purposes of most
people at IDRC and still manages to offer a fair but of manual control over the image, should you
want to exploit those features. In this workshop I primarily discuss the automatic settings that
attempt to emulate manual settings for a variety of situations.
S
TEP 1: THE POWER DIAL
The picture directly to the left depicts the POWER dial. This dial allows
the user three options: CAMERA, OFF, and PLAY (VCR). To shuttle
between these three options, depress the green switch on the centre right
of the knob and turn it to the desired function. The first option,
CAMERA, allows you to shoot. The second, OFF, turns the camera off,
and the third option, PLAY (VCR) allows you to use the camera as a
normal VCR; that is, it allows you to play back the footage you shot so
you can watch it. The controls to operate the camera in VCR mode are
found behind the LCD screen, as depicted in the image below left. To
access these controls, depress the button marked OPEN found to the left
of the POWER button and swing it out to the left. You will then notice the
controls as depicted below left.
These controls are akin to those found on any VCR; you have Stop,
Play/Pause, and Fast Forward/Rewind. Note that if you wish to scan
backwards or forwards, you must keep your finger on the Fast Forward
or Rewind button.
S
TEP 2: INSERTING A CASSETTE
The three pictures to the left
depict how to insert a
cassette into the camera.
First, push the OPEN/EJECT
button up and to the right, as
seen in the first picture. This
will open the cover, as seen
in the second picture.
Finally, insert the cassette
with the label side facing out,
and close the cassette door.
Then, close the cover, but not fully; the camera will automatically insert the cassette into the bay.
Finally, with the cassette inserted, close the cover completely.
